| reg_comment_remove_content = re.compile('\/\*.*\*/') |
| reg_comment_remove_content2 = re.compile('".*"') |
| reg_comment_remove_content3 = re.compile(':strlen') |
| reg_comment_remove_content4 = re.compile('->free') |
| |
| def find_symbols_in_file(file, regex): |
| |
| allowed_extensions = [ ".c", ".cpp", ".m", ".h", ".hpp", ".cc" ] |
| |
| excluded_paths = [ |
| "src/stdlib", |
| "src/libm", |
| "src/hidapi", |
| "src/video/khronos", |
| "include/SDL3", |
| "build-scripts/gen_audio_resampler_filter.c", |
| "build-scripts/gen_audio_channel_conversion.c" ] |
| |
| filename = pathlib.Path(file) |
| |
| for ep in excluded_paths: |
| if ep in filename.as_posix(): |
| # skip |
| return |
| |
| if filename.suffix not in allowed_extensions: |
| # skip |
| return |
| |
| # print("Parse %s" % file) |
| |
| try: |
| with file.open("r", encoding="UTF-8", newline="") as rfp: |
| parsing_comment = False |
| for l in rfp: |
| l = l.strip() |
| |
| # Get the comment block /* ... */ across several lines |
| match_start = "/*" in l |
| match_end = "*/" in l |
| if match_start and match_end: |
| continue |
| if match_start: |
| parsing_comment = True |
| continue |
| if match_end: |
| parsing_comment = False |
| continue |
| if parsing_comment: |
| continue |
| |
| if regex.match(l): |
| |
| # free() allowed here |
| if "This should NOT be SDL_" in l: |
| continue |
| |
| # double check |
| # Remove one line comment /* ... */ |
| # eg: extern SDL_DECLSPEC SDL_hid_device * SDLCALL SDL_hid_open_path(const char *path, int bExclusive /* = false */); |
| l = reg_comment_remove_content.sub('', l) |
| |
| # Remove strings " ... " |
| l = reg_comment_remove_content2.sub('', l) |
| |
| # :strlen |
| l = reg_comment_remove_content3.sub('', l) |
| |
| # ->free |
| l = reg_comment_remove_content4.sub('', l) |
| |
| if regex.match(l): |
| print("File %s" % filename) |
| print(" %s" % l) |
| print("") |
| |
| except UnicodeDecodeError: |
| print("%s is not text, skipping" % file) |
| except Exception as err: |
| print("%s" % err) |
| |
| def find_symbols_in_dir(path, regex): |
| |
| for entry in path.glob("*"): |
| if entry.is_dir(): |
| find_symbols_in_dir(entry, regex) |
| else: |
| find_symbols_in_file(entry, regex) |
| |
| def main(): |
| str = ".*\\b(" |
| for w in words: |
| str += w + "|" |
| str = str[:-1] |
| str += ")\(" |
| regex = re.compile(str) |
| find_symbols_in_dir(SDL_ROOT, regex) |
